Abstract
An implantable medical device, comprising a first implantable component having a first interface surface and a second implantable component. The second implantable component has a second interface surface comprising one or more integrated protrusions extending therefrom configured to mate with the first interface surface and to provide a desired spacing between the first and second implantable components.
